Since I was a child, I like to stay at home even when it's not raining or when it's sunny.

Such like me, I am an indoor person, so my recommended indoor game that I've been playing since I was a child is "ORIGAMI"!

ORIGAMI is attractive square piece of paper, they were colored or have some japanese traditional patterns or nice pictures, and so on.

Don't you think it's very mysterious and exciting to see how a square piece of paper becomes three-dimensional by the act of folding it?

It's a little difficult at times, but I feel accomplished!


The other day, my daughter's school invited me to a fun party, and the dress code was "Hawaiian." 
It was impossible, but I thought maybe if I put a flower like a hibiscus in my hair...I thought. 
After that, I went to a flower shop, but I didn't find flowers like a hibiscus.

After thinking about what to do, I decided to make a hibiscus from ORIGAMI!

As a result, it turned out very very well!

 
In this way, like ORIGAMI, Japan has its own unique culture.
